Questions & Answers about Wij wandelen dagelijks in het park.
Why does dagelijks come before in het park?
In Dutch, there is a general rule that time comes before place. Adverbs of frequency and time, like dagelijks (daily), usually sit right after the conjugated verb. So, you put the time (dagelijks) before the location (in het park).
Can I put dagelijks at the start of the sentence for emphasis?
Yes, but it changes the word order! If you start with an adverb of frequency, the verb must stay in the second position. This causes inversion, meaning the subject moves right after the verb: Dagelijks wandelen wij in het park.
Dagelijks clearly comes from dag (day). Is this a common pattern for time words?
Yes! Adding the suffix -elijks turns a time noun into a frequency adverb. You will also see this with week (week) becoming wekelijks (weekly), maand (month) becoming maandelijks (monthly), and jaar (year) becoming jaarlijks (yearly).
I have also learned the word lopen for walking. Why use wandelen here?
While both translate to walking, wandelen specifically means going for a leisurely stroll or a hike, which fits perfectly with an activity in a park. Lopen refers to the general physical motion of walking, or simply walking to get from A to B.
